> >> >> > Indian state facing famine
> >> >> > after rat plague
> >> >> > Agence France-Presse . Manila
> >> >> > A million people in northeastern India face famine after rats
> > destroyed
> >> >> > most
> >> >> > of the rice crop in their state, the International Rice Research
> >> > Institute
> >> >> > has said.
> >> >> > The 2007 infestation spread over to the border areas of
Bangladesh
> >> >> > and
> >> >> > Myanmar in early 2008, 'increasing fears of widespread food
> > shortages,'
> >> >> > the
> >> >> > Philippines-based institute said.
> >> >> > It left the Indian state of Mizoram, home to about a million
> > people,
> >> >> > with
> >> >> > just one-fifth of its monthly rice requirement.
> >> >> > 'Aid agencies have re****ted that many people have been forced
onto
> > a
> >> >> > diet
> >> >> > of wild roots, yam and sweet potatoes,' the institute said in
its
> >> >> > quarterly
> >> >> > magazine 'Rice Today'.
> >> >> > IRRI said the rat population boomed after the flowering of a
> >> >> > native
> >> >> > species of bamboo, an event that occurs only once every 50
years.
> >> >> > 'After exhausting the feast of bamboo seeds, the rats turned
to
> >> >> > the
> >> > rice
> >> >> > crop,' it said.
> >> >> > It gave no immediate estimates of the damage on the
neighbouring
> >> >> > countries.
> >> >> > Rice prices have soared this year, triggering civil unrest in
at
> >> >> > least
> >> >> > two dozen countries according to UN agencies.
> >> >> > India is the world's second largest rice producer after China
and
> > is
> >> >> > also
> >> >> > one of the world's key ex****ters.
